What each figure is computed from

Every figure PTRS shows in this module, what it reads and the arithmetic applied. Where a figure is structurally zero, the row says so and points to the full chain.

The windows

Four settings control almost every date range in the module, and none of them is changed anywhere in an installed copy of PTRS, so these are the values everyone actually sees.

SettingDefaultUsed by
The dashboard's rolling window30 daysDashboard KPIs, the whole executive dashboard
The trend window90 daysAttendance, compliance, incident and enrolment trend charts
The report default window30 daysOperational reports and the financial summary when no dates are given, and the funder report period, always
The staff retention window12 monthsStaff retention
The dashboard's "YTD" button is not year-to-date

Choosing YTD sends no window at all, which falls through to the same 90-day trend window used everywhere else, so pressing it returns the last 90 days on every trend chart and the last 30 on the KPI strip. Nothing in PTRS computes a true year-to-date figure.

Dashboard KPI strip

Six tiles. Four are real.

TileComputed fromStatus
Total MembersA count of member records for the organisationReal
Active MembersMembers marked active and carrying an active statusReal
Total StaffActive staff, narrowed by location when one is selectedReal
Open IncidentsIncidents that are neither resolved nor closedReal
Avg Daily AttendanceThe mean of a daily summary figure over 30 daysAlways zero. The table has no writer
Compliance ScoreThe mean of the latest compliance snapshot per active locationAlways zero. No snapshot can be written
Every trend badge on this strip is fabricated

All six tiles carry a fixed "no change" comparison and an empty sparkline. No comparison figure is ever requested or computed, so every tile shows "+0%" beside the caption "vs prior period".

Two details make it worse. The Open Incidents tile shows a rising trend whenever the count is above zero at all, which is an alarm dressed as a trend, not a trend. And the "Compare to previous period" switch always shows the previous period as identical to the current one on every tile, because the change it is dividing by is fixed at zero.

Executive dashboard

Thirteen organisation figures and a per-location table. Reachable only as a direct download. See who can do what with analytics and reports.

FigureComputed fromStatus
Total and Active LocationsA count of locations, and a count where activeReal
Total and Active MembersAs the KPI stripReal
Total StaffActive staffReal
Incidents, 30 daysIncidents in the last 30 daysReal
OCCL PendingIncidents pending OCCL review, all time, ignoring the 30-day window shown beside itReal, but not actually a 30-day figure
Meals Served, 30 daysThe sum of meals servedReal
Meal Days, 30 daysDistinct dates with a meal recordReal
Overall Compliance ScoreThe mean of the latest snapshot per active locationAlways zero
Avg Daily AttendanceThe mean of the daily summary figureAlways zero
Per-location MembersDistinct members with an active enrolment at that locationReal
Per-location Compliance, AttendanceAs aboveAlways zero

The per-location figures cost five separate reads per location, so an organisation with twenty sites runs a hundred round trips for one request; nothing pages or limits it.

The document and the spreadsheet of this report do not contain the same columns

The spreadsheet includes a Meals Served column in its location table that the document's version of the same table omits. The organisation summary above it includes the figure in both.

BGCA Monthly Statistical Report

The module's largest computation, and the one with the most assumptions built into it. It reads real check-in records directly, unlike everything else attendance-shaped in this module.

The age calculation is an approximation

Every age in this report is a mid-year age, not an age on any particular date. It uses the birth month only, never the day, so a child born on the 30th of June and one born on the 1st of July are placed a year apart, and neither is checked against the report's own date. It drives every age-banded row in the report: Sections 1A, 1B, 2, 5 and 9.

PTRS computes a child's age two different ways, and this report uses the other one

The Demographics chart, the Demographic Summary operational report and Program Demographics all use an exact calculation that checks the birthday against today's date, and they use different age bands too: Under 6, 6 to 8, 9 to 11, 12 to 14, 15 to 17, 18 and over, against this report's 5 and under, 6 to 8, 9 to 11, 12 to 14, 15 to 17, 18 to 20.

So the Demographic Summary report and the statistical report will disagree about the same children, by both method and band, and neither states which it used.

Section by section

SectionComputed fromNote
1A AttendanceCheck-in records, grouped by mid-year age band and monthCounts check-in events, not distinct children
1A Days AccessibleDistinct dates with any check-in, per monthA day the club opened with no check-ins counts as closed. At county or state level, one site's activity marks the day open for the whole group
1B ADASection 1A divided by Days Accessible, rounded to a whole number per bandThe Total row sums the rounded band values, so it can differ from Section 1A's own total divided by days
2 Registered MembersMembers active today whose enrolment date falls on or before month end, with a current or renewing statusNot historical. A child who left in March is absent from January's figure too, so re-running last year's report gives different numbers each time
3 Other Youth ServedNothing. Twelve zeroes per bandA fixed stub with no data behind it
4 Total Youth ServedSection 2 plus Section 3Since Section 3 is always zero, this can never differ from Section 2
5 New MembershipsMembers whose enrolment date falls in that month of the report yearThe same today-only population as Section 2
6 Teen ADANothing. Three rows of twelve zeroesA fixed stub with no data behind it
9 Members by Age and GenderActive members by exact mid-year age, 5 to 20, plus a 21-and-over groupPTRS records five gender values; the report has three columns, so two extra values are folded into "Other"
10 Days OpenThe same as Days Accessible
10 Total HoursTen hours a day in June, July and August; five hours a day otherwiseSee below
11 EthnicityActive member counts per ethnicity, divided by all active membersEvery ethnicity value PTRS records is included
12 Meals and SnacksMeals served, by meal type and monthCovers all five meal types; nothing is dropped
13 Program ParticipationDistinct members with an active enrolment, by program typeWritten into the January slot of a twelve-month grid, because participation has no monthly breakdown
Total Hours is invented, and PTRS holds the real value

Every figure in Section 10's Total Hours row is a fixed estimate: ten hours a day in summer, five otherwise, for every site in every organisation, with no setting behind either number. PTRS stores each site's actual operating hours on its own profile, and this report does not read them.

"Average" means the average of the months with a number in them

The Avg column on every grid in this report divides by the number of months with a non-zero value, not by twelve and not by the months the club was actually open. A club running a ten-week summer program shows a summer-only average presented as an annual one, on Average Daily Attendance, the statistic this report exists to produce.

What the Level choice does

Site, County and State decide which locations are included: one location, every location in a Delaware county, or every active location in the organisation. The level itself changes nothing about the arithmetic; it only appears in the report's own title, its file name and its header.

Financial summary

The best-evidenced report in the module. It states its own assumptions in what it sends back, and the screen and all three exports print them.

FigureComputed from
Funding CommittedThe sum of every funder's grant amount, for funders whose grant period overlaps the window. A funder with no start and no end date always counts
Member ReceivablesThe sum of every active member's monthly fee: one month of billing, not an amount owed
Outstanding BalancesThe sum of every active member's balance due: the amount actually owed
CACFP ProjectedSee below
Net Projected PositionFunding Committed plus CACFP Projected, minus Outstanding Balances
Members tracked, with a balanceA row count, and a count where the balance is greater than zero
SubsidisedMembers whose billing type is Subsidized, or who receive a childcare subsidy
ScholarshipMembers whose billing type is Scholarship

PTRS itself calls Net Projected Position a cash-position view, not an accounting figure. That caveat does not reach the screen; the smaller print under the tile gives only the arithmetic.

"Member Receivables" is a month of fees, not a receivable

The screen labels the tile "Member Receivables" with the outstanding balance relegated to the smaller print beneath it. The spreadsheet exports call it "Member Receivables (monthly fees)"; the document calls it simply "Receivables". Three formats, three labels, one figure, and the shortest label is the most misleading.

The CACFP projection

For each meal record in the window, PTRS finds the location's active CACFP enrolments and works out each eligibility tier's share of them. If the location has no active enrolments, it assumes every meal was served at the lowest, most conservative rate. For each tier with a real share, it finds the most recent active reimbursement rate for that location, meal type and tier, effective on the meal's own date, falling back to an organisation-wide rate if no site-specific one exists. The claim for each tier is the meals served multiplied by that tier's share, multiplied by the rate, rounded to the cent.

If no rate can be found for a tier at all, that tier's meals are dropped from the money total while still counting toward Total meals served.

This is not the CACFP module's own reimbursement figure

CACFP's own Est. Reimbursement figure only counts a meal record once it has been marked valid, and none ever is, so it stays at zero permanently.

This projection ignores that validity flag entirely and prices every meal record in the window. So the same rows produce zero on the CACFP screen and a positive figure here, and neither screen mentions the other. Treat this projection as a planning estimate over every recorded meal, exactly what its own assumptions text says, and never as a claimable amount.

The 50-row cap

The member table on screen and in every export shows the fifty highest balances. The headline totals are worked out over the full set before that limit is applied, so they are correct, not truncated. The document labels the table "Member accounts (top N)", which is honest; the screen and the workbook do not repeat that label.

Funder figures

FigureComputed from
Funding breakdown, dashboard chartThe sum of every funder's grant amount, grouped by funder type, each as a percentage of the total
Funder report Total AttendanceThe sum of a daily summary figure since the period start: always zero
Funder report Total EnrollmentA count of active enrolment records tied to the organisation's programs: enrolment counts, not distinct children, so a child in three programs counts three times
Funder report periodAlways the last 30 days, regardless of the funder's own reporting frequency, which is nonetheless stamped on the report as its type
Funder shown as active on the listNo grant end date, or one that has not yet passed
Funder shown as active on the detail pageIts stored status equals Current: a different rule from the one the list uses
PTRS counts enrolments three different ways

The funder report counts enrolment rows. The program demographics report counts distinct members per program and sums across programs, so a child in two programs counts twice there. The statistical report counts distinct members across the whole organisation. Three figures called "enrolment", three different denominators, and nothing on screen tells them apart.

Staff retention

The figure PTRS calls Staff Retention is a running count of everyone ever hired, worked out without regard to whether they are still employed. It is non-decreasing by construction: a chart called retention that structurally cannot show a departure.

Nothing calls it today, so no screen actually renders it.

Timezone

Both heatmap figures in this module group by the calendar date in universal time. Delaware runs four or five hours behind it, so anything recorded after roughly 7 or 8 in the evening, local time, lands on the next day's cell. The statistical report is unaffected: it reads a plain date with no time attached.

Every export footer and every "Generated" stamp in the module is printed in universal time, labelled as such in the documents and unlabelled on screen.
